The ship Crew Dragon with astronaut Gorbunov splashed down off the coast of Florida

The landing occurred at 0.57 GMT. On board was the crew of the Crew-9 consisting of Russian cosmonaut Alexander Gorbunov and NASA astronauts Nick Hague, Sunita Williams and Barry Wilmore. Gorbunov and Hague arrived at the International Space Station (ISS) in September 2024. Sunita Williams and Butch Wilmore have been there since June 2024, spending nine months at the station instead of the planned eight days due to a CST-100 Starliner breakdown. The crew will soon be taken to the Johnson Space Center in Houston for a medical check. If it goes well, they can go home. Crew Dragon with Crew-9 crew from the ISS on March 18. Another Crew Dragon on March 16 The Crew-10 crew consisting of Russian cosmonaut Kirill Peskov, American Anne McClain and Nicole Ayers, as well as Japanese Taku Onishi.
